Beef Jerky Recipe

Ingredients:

2 pounds lean round or flank steak
1/2 cup soy sauce
1/2 cup worcestershire sauce
2 TBSP ketchup
1/2 tsp pepper
1/2 tsp garlic powder
1/2 tsp onion powder
1/2 tsp salt

Directions:

Place all ingredients in gallon ziplock bag, mix. Separate beef slices and add to marinate. Marinate for 1 hour turning bad over occasionally. Drain and place on trays to dehydrate
